What Services Should a Great Marketing Agency Offer?
Before reaching out to any agency, get clear on the services you need. Not all agencies do everything—and that’s a good thing. The best ones focus on what they’re good at.
Look for an agency that offers a mix of the following:
- Search Engine Optimization (SEO) – Drives long-term organic traffic and improves your Google rankings.
- Pay-Per-Click Advertising (PPC) – Google Ads, YouTube, Meta—paid media strategies to scale your reach.
- Social Media Management – Strategy, posting, engagement and ad campaigns on platforms like Instagram, LinkedIn and TikTok.
- Content Marketing – Blogs, guides, video scripts and email funnels to build authority and nurture leads.
- Web Design & Development – Mobile-friendly, fast, and conversion-optimized websites tailored to your brand.
- Analytics & Reporting – You should know where every dollar goes—and what it brings back.
A full-service agency may bundle these into monthly retainers, while others offer a-la-carte pricing. Just make sure their expertise matches your needs.

Transparency, Reporting, and Communication
One of the most overlooked elements when choosing a marketing agency? Communication.
Great agencies don’t just “do the work”—they keep you in the loop with:
- Monthly reports you actually understand.
- Clear timelines for deliverables.
- Dedicated account managers or points of contact.
- Strategy sessions to adjust campaigns based on data—not assumptions.
Ask to see sample reports or dashboards. If they can’t provide this, or dodge ROI questions, move on.
Real Results: Look for Case Studies & Reviews
If an agency says they’re experts in SEO or social media, they should have proof.
Before hiring:
- Browse their case studies (check for real client names, metrics and context).
- Read Google reviews and testimonials.
- Check their own SEO performance—do they rank well for Portland-related terms?
- Ask for industry-specific examples if your business has unique needs.

Final Tips Before Hiring
Before you commit, do these three things:
- Set clear goals – Do you want brand awareness, leads, conversions? Define success.
- Schedule a consultation – You’ll get a feel for their communication and creativity.
- Compare at least 2–3 agencies – Review proposals, timelines and pricing.
Don’t choose based solely on price. Choose based on value, alignment, and the team’s ability to help you grow.
